4 Defendants Of ABH For The Murder Of A Junior High School Student In Palembang Jalani Perdana Session

PALEMBANG - The District Court (PN) Class IA Palembang, South Sumatra held the first trial to try four children in conflict with the law (ABH) of the murder of a junior high school student in Palembang City.

The trial was held behind closed doors because it involved minors and decency cases. The trial and closely monitored by the police.

Meanwhile, the Public Prosecutor (JPU) also presented the parents of the main suspect or IS in the case. The four suspects or children are in conflict with the law (ABH) accompanied by a team of attorneys.

The attorney for the four defendants or children in conflict with the law (ABH) Hendrawan said that his party would carry out an exception to the indictment carried out by the prosecutor's office.

"After the trial for reading this indictment, tomorrow we will immediately make an exception regarding the indictment that it is not clearly incomplete," he said, quoted by ANTARA, Tuesday, October 1.

He said that in the indictment, the prosecutor had the first and third charges regarding the Child Protection Law, including articles 340 subsidiary 338 and 285.

Meanwhile, the lawyer for the victim's family, Zahra Amalia, said that his party fully supports the legal process from the police and the prosecutor's office that has been carried out so far.

He hopes that the appropriate punishment for the children will face the law for what he has done to the victim.

The murder of a junior high school student with the initials AA was carried out by four suspects, namely IS, aged 16 years, the main perpetrators, MZ (13 years), MS (12 years), and AS (12 years) at TPU Chinese Palembang, 31 August 2024.
